postman-runtime
Version:
Underlying library of executing Postman Collections (used by Newman)
31 lines (27 loc) • 1.47 kB
YAML
language: node_js
os:
- linux
- windows
node_js:
- '6'
- '8'
before_install:
- echo "$TRAVIS_TAG" "$TRAVIS_PULL_REQUEST";
- |
if [ "$TRAVIS_TAG" != "" ] && [ "$TRAVIS_PULL_REQUEST" == false ]; then
openssl aes-256-cbc -K $encrypted_6db7ca31bc82_key -iv $encrypted_6db7ca31bc82_iv -in ./.ci/deploy-key.enc -out ./.ci/deploy-key -d
fi;
#after_success:
- eval "$(ssh-agent)"
- |
if [ "$TRAVIS_TAG" != "" ] && [ "$TRAVIS_PULL_REQUEST" == false ]; then
echo "Publishing Docs";
chmod 600 ./.ci/deploy-key;
ssh-add ./.ci/deploy-key;
openssl aes-256-cbc -K $encrypted_6db7ca31bc82_key -iv $encrypted_6db7ca31bc82_iv -in ./.ci/deploy-key.enc -out ./.ci/deploy-key -d
npm run publish-docs;
fi;
notifications:
slack:
secure: PuYBCkRXgUKxoFMyTZdYcxplpgW+T/hxq54gsFOcAxN079i7PTD/GmGIgKM1RviCocvroUst5bW3ULk3haYUb8gQSCyAeHzRl00DaoOXshTRjFzJyU6m5wbT/R45dh6ZO2BT6uwlVU95KznieCC+yjlbppPOis8bwxra08ODnsA1L7OeI7fVlKjyh+lPA4qnmuYpNtMfTO5mmHroHBS5nWoB1WctWuZQGSfDYLUr/XrhKkJOBbv7FI7setTroIRF4Rs9nIFEF3mzTuUK5VV6lQAZRzNHKmgD9DmGVeaB5Y4fWEznocV1d6cInsjMr4EyMYziyOFnnPZAk8GZapMDwD0/5E9L5+Q8uXhFhVHYurpZnP+wylqZmnfb4UaFcP96BBaavhfF/ai+LWlLbHiL5b1HX4dlauNfHdq1W1YCILI2Atfr+36rqu3102S6HHkOssoTw09ftLfQHuF6CNYnVE5cS40pupwFZj3o0h9yQnCFDPxlq2ls+hon+PKL9wCHL5MlG+jQZDDL8eZC8F9CoZUyVIxNhoh0fnZ+t4bIlGW5eB8f8oMCxcnjocxZpichfAsmuaPh/e2KfdoF/B7ce6+Tb3/YXqo5QVTsJ1Vzi4I7c3jx1Q0DAyZODsBKyE0y7NfmeVNap0WIgajiJBoKji8Fjw+tDfa3hSb4yyPSG6w=